Although both N2 and O2 are naturally present in the air we breathe, high levels of NO and NO2 in the atmosphere occur mainly in regions with large automobile or power plan emissions. The equilibrium constant for the reaction of N2 and O2 to give NO is very small. The reaction is, however, highly endothermic, with a heat of reaction equal to +180 kJ (Equation 5).

N2(g) + O2(g) + 180 kJ <> 2NO(g) Equation 5

Use LeChâtelier's Principle to explain why the concentration of NO at equilibrium increases when the reaction takes place at high temperatures.
